Public administration and defence, value added in Togo
Togo: Public administration and defence, value added was 92.80 billion constant LCU in 2011. βΌ Falling
Public administration and defence, value added in Togo, 2000β2011
Source: World Bank national accounts data, and OECD National Accounts data files. Measured in constant LCU.
Analysis
The most recent figure for public administration and defence, value added in Togo is 92.80 billion constant LCU, measured in 2011.
The figure is up 2.0% on the previous year and down 1.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, public administration and defence, value added in Togo peaked at 100.72 billion constant LCU in 2000 and was at its lowest, 87.76 billion constant LCU, in 2008.
Togo ranks 11th of 36 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 12 years of available data.

About this data
Value added in public administration and defense is defined as the value of output of the public administration and defense industries less the value of intermediate consumption (intermediate inputs). Public administration and defense is a subset of services (ISIC 75). Data are in constant local currency.
